Send Mohammad to College

 

Kelly James Clark is organizing this fundraiser, through the Palestine Partners, for Mohammad Hureini’s university expenses. Kelly is mentoring Mohammad through the We Are Family Foundation’s Three Dot Dash program for mentoring global teen leaders.  


Mohammad Hureini, age 18, hopes to attend university in Ramallah but because he has been a full-time, unpaid peace activist (living in his home village with no access to part-time jobs) he is unable to raise the funds for college on his own.  As such, we are asking friends of peace and justice to support Mohammad’s dream of a college education.  We aim to raise $10,000 for Mohammad’s first and second semesters.


Mohammad is a Palestinian human rights defender and peace activist working with Youth of Sumud. Youth of Sumud - the youth of steadfast perseverance - is committed to peaceful resistance of the occupation, and to supporting farmers and families in their struggles to live and work on their land. They are based in Masafer Yatta, in the southern end of the West Bank.  Youth of Sumud face aggression with nonviolent action, defending themselves from rifles with their video cameras; they oppose desolation and death with hope and life.



At 13-years-old, Mohammad bravely volunteered to help rebuild a shelter in Sarura, an evicted village in the South Hebron Hills impacted by ongoing violence and social unrest. Mohammad saw that the people in Sarura lived in constant fear. In August 2017, he helped form Youth of Sumud – a community of young Palestinians in the South Hebron Hills committed to peaceful popular resistance as a strategic choice to end Israeli occupation. They work on the ground to protect people, land and resources, defending the human rights of Palestinian communities. 


Youth of Sumud accompanies children to school and shepherds to their lands; it helps farmers harvest and protect their crops, coordinates advocacy campaigns to promote peace, and documents the violence to raise awareness. Youth of Sumud began as a local initiative and its volunteers have since traveled to communities across the West Bank to help people who face violence daily. They have impacted thousands of people with their work, from assisting Palestinians to travel safely, rebuild their homes and carry on their livelihood, to organizing youth discussions about community needs and solutions, and spreading awareness via social media and campaigns. Mohammad hopes to be part of ending the conflict that causes so much injustice in his country. He believes every young person has the right to feel safe and live in a just world.
